An oak-cabinet kitchen from 1994 scares off most buyers. That's exactly why it's usually where the value is.

Here's the distinction that matters: cosmetically dated and structurally tired are not the same house.

Cosmetic is cabinets, counters, paint, flooring, fixtures. Every one of those is a known number you can get quoted before you close.

Structural is the roof, the foundation, the electrical panel, the sewer line, water in the basement. Those are the ones that turn a deal into a decision.

If the bones are sound and the ugly is on the surface, you're often buying at a discount for work you'd choose to do anyway.

Sellers spend their prep budget on the kitchen. Buyers make up their minds in the entryway.

The first few feet inside the door set the tone for every room after it — and it's the cheapest space in the house to fix. Clear the floor. Get the lighting warm instead of blue. Take down two thirds of what's on the walls. Make sure the door opens all the way without hitting anything.

That's a Saturday and almost no money, and it changes how the entire showing feels.

First-time investors almost always ask me the same thing: "can we get them out before I close?"

Usually you don't want to.

A long-term tenant who wants to stay is one of the most underrated things you can buy:

• No vacancy gap between closing and your first rent check
• The rental history is real, not a projection on a spreadsheet
• No staging, no turnover paint, no listing it yourself
• A renter who wants to stay is worth more than a higher asking rent you have to chase

The things to actually check: the lease terms, the payment history, and whether the rent is at market or under it. Those three tell you most of what you need to know.

More families around here are buying with a parent, an adult kid, or a long-term guest in mind — and the feature that makes it actually work isn't square footage. It's a second kitchen.

When the lower level has its own kitchen, full bath, and living space, everybody gets independence without anybody moving out. That's the difference between a house that fits for two years and one that fits for ten.

A few things worth looking for: a separate entrance, a full bath rather than a half, and a layout where the two living spaces don't share a wall with the bedrooms.
